Proven Diesel Performance Focused on Reliability

Performance remains the backbone of the Isuzu D-Max. The 2026 model is expected to continue with Isuzu’s trusted diesel engine lineup, known for strong low-end torque and long-term reliability. These engines are designed for hauling, towing, and rough usage rather than outright speed.

Refined transmission options and suspension tuning could improve ride comfort while maintaining the D-Max’s reputation for handling heavy loads and challenging terrain with confidence.

Off-Road Capability Built for Real Conditions

The Isuzu D-Max Double Cab has always been respected for its off-road ability, and the 2026 version is expected to build on that strength. Advanced four-wheel-drive systems, improved ground clearance, hill descent control, and reinforced underbody protection could be available on select variants.

These features make the D-Max well-suited for construction sites, farms, remote travel, and serious off-road adventures.

Safety and Technology Get Meaningful Updates

Safety is expected to receive a major boost in the 2026 Isuzu D-Max. Advanced driver assistance features such as automatic emergency braking, lane departure warning, blind-spot monitoring, and adaptive cruise control are likely to be offered on higher trims.

These updates help bring the D-Max in line with modern safety expectations while keeping its rugged identity intact.
